You might want to check out my adrenal/insulinoma web site (see my
signature below).  I've collected quite a bit of info on these two
diseases.  Also, Dr. Weiss' latest report (just a week old) on his adrenal
study is there, along with his comments on Lupron.
 
There is lots new in the area of adrenal treatment, but insulinoma doesn't
have as many options and that hasn't changed much lately.  I hope the web
site will help you.
